What do grapho-phonics help demonstrate in reading?

Grapho-phonics fundamentally refers to the relationship between letters and the sounds they represent. This concept is crucial for decoding words while reading, as it helps learners recognize how letters combine to form sounds, which are then blended to create meaningful words. Strong grapho-phonic skills enable readers to break down unfamiliar words into their individual sounds, facilitating the decoding process.

By focusing on the letter-sound connections, grapho-phonics assists students in developing the essential skills needed for word recognition, contributing significantly to their overall reading abilities. Understanding this foundational aspect of reading aids learners in becoming proficient readers, as they can apply their knowledge of phonics to new and complex vocabulary they encounter.
